Silence, all I could remember was the silence. A black stillness that totally encompassed me. Suddenly, a bright light shone, jousting me from my unconscious mind.
I opened my eyes and allowed the lights to hit them. Looking around, I see a crib surrounding me. Then memories burst through my consciousness.
‘Oh, I’m back.’
I controlled the memories of all the lives I’d lived. Sorting everything through mental power alone. This had become commonplace for a being as old as I. I looked around the room, trying to gauge my surroundings when I heard the door open. Two adults came into the room and stopped to look in my crib.
“How's he doing?” the man asked in a stern tone.
“He looks fine, the healers have assured a healthy child my lord.”
‘I can understand them’
It was a relief to realise that I knew the language. That meant I had been here before.
‘This reality is interesting’ I thought. It was one of the worlds where I forsook ultimate power in exchange for continuously building my knowledge. The physiology here was forgiving, and worked well with the energies that baptised it;s reality. It did not promise immortality, but a very long life can be easily achieved.
‘Magic, as I recall, is the main source of power. Everybody is birthed with a certain amount that can be built upon in different ways’ Huh, a lot of work to do then.
I looked at the people that had been silently watching me. taking in the details now. The man had what I would refer to as an above average, If generic, appearance. Blonde hair, blue eyes, handsome face that gave no details away. The woman looked much like what I would expect a matron to be. Plump, with greying hair and gentle eyes.
Advertisement
“What did she name my son?” the man asked.
“The mistress named the young master Solis, for she wishes him to shine like the sun” she replied.
“Impudent” he then looked at me.
“But she always was headstrong your mother, even when I bought her from the slaver.”
“My Lord!” “Enough! Take care of the boy, we shall see if he lives up to the name of this house, the name of Whitefyre”
